Supply chain scope: this applies to contractors, not just Network Rail staff
NR/L2/OHS/003 now covers the entire Network Rail supply chain - not just directly employed staff. If your company places workers on Network Rail infrastructure for any purpose, including engineering, maintenance, signalling, or civils, those workers are within scope. Principal contractors are responsible for ensuring their supply chain meets the standard.
The regulatory framework
The Network Rail fatigue standard
Network Rail's fatigue risk management standard adopts a modular approach. The FRI module is mandatory for anyone managing staff with safety-critical competencies or who drive as part of their duties. The standard was developed over two years, with a final compliance date of October 2022. The scope was subsequently extended: the previous standard covered safety-critical workers only; the current framework applies to all workers across the Network Rail supply chain.
Office of Rail and Road enforcement
The ORR is the independent safety and economic regulator for Britain's railways. ORR's guide to managing rail staff fatigue sets out its expectations for duty holders under the Railways and Other Guided Transport Systems (Safety) Regulations 2006. ORR expects operators to use a recognised fatigue assessment tool, set action thresholds, and document responses when those thresholds are exceeded. The FRI is specifically referenced as an appropriate tool.
The duty holder obligation
Under the Railways and Other Guided Transport Systems (Safety) Regulations 2006, infrastructure managers and train operators must manage all foreseeable risks to safety, including fatigue risk. The Safety Management System must demonstrate how fatigue is identified, assessed, and controlled. An SMS that references fatigue risk without a scoring methodology to back it up is unlikely to satisfy an ORR inspection.
What a conforming system looks like
NR/L2/OHS/003 does not specify which software to use. It requires that you use a recognised tool, apply the published thresholds, document the results, and have a response process for scores that exceed them. A spreadsheet, provided it implements the RR446 algorithm correctly and produces auditable records, is technically conforming. In practice, an unversioned spreadsheet with no audit trail will not satisfy a principal contractor or an ORR inspector.
A conforming system needs: correct FRI algorithm implementation, version control on the scoring engine, dated records for each scored roster, plain-English documentation of flags raised and actions taken, and an exportable PDF for SMS evidence files.
